To bleed the cooling system on a Renault Laguna, start by ensuring the engine is cold and the coolant reservoir is filled to the proper level. Run the engine with the heater set to maximum until it reaches operating temperature, which allows the thermostat to open. Then, locate the bleed valve (usually near the thermostat housing or on the radiator), open it, and allow any trapped air to escape until a steady stream of coolant flows out. Finally, close the valve, check the coolant level, and top it off if necessary.
